WebJun 29, 2024 · The April 1, 2024, population estimate for Washington’s incorporated cities and towns is 5,156,000, which is an increase of 1.6% from last year. The top 10 cities for numeric change, in descending order, are Seattle, Bellingham, Lake Stevens, Lacey, Vancouver, Pullman, Spokane Valley, Tacoma, Ridgefield and Spokane.
